A thread on some of the key trends in today's ITT data:
Secondary is HALF of target. Target has gone up (method change that now rightly accounts for previous shortfalls) but key point is that recruitment is 22% lower than before the pandemic

Official Government data shows quite how dire the teacher training recruitment situation is in England right now, with only half the required secondary trainees recruited and 15 out of 18 subjects failing to meet their targets
